03 2022 档案

摘要:声明成员变量的默认初始化; 显示初始化、多个初始化代码块依次执行; 构造器初始化; 对象.属性或者对象.方法 阅读全文
posted @ 2022-03-24 10:51 ganrui~~~ 阅读(25) 评论(0) 推荐(0) 编辑
摘要:笔试过程中经常遇到静态代码块与类的加载过程的选择题: 代码块的特点:随着类的加载而加载;优先于对象存在;修饰的成员被所有对象共享;访问权限允许时,可不创建对象,直接被类调用。静态代码块中只能调用静态属性或者静态方法;非静态代码块可以调用静态与非静态的属性或方法。 代码块的作用:对java类或对象进行 阅读全文
posted @ 2022-03-23 10:48 ganrui~~~ 阅读(364) 评论(0) 推荐(0) 编辑
摘要:java虚拟机负责把描述类的数据从Class文件加载到系统内存(方法区:存储虚拟机加载的类的信息、常量、静态变量、即时编译器编译后的的代码等数据),并对类的数据进行校验、转换解析和初始化,最终形成可以被虚拟机直接使用的Java类型,这个过程称之为类的加载过程。 在JVM中,一个对象如何创建? 当虚拟 阅读全文
posted @ 2022-03-23 10:20 ganrui~~~ 阅读(46) 评论(0) 推荐(0) 编辑
摘要:一、对线程和进程的理解?(面试过程被问到过) 一个进程是一个程序一次执行的过程,或者是正在运行的一个程序,是一个动态的过程。进程可以分为多个线程,是一个程序内部的执行路径。如果一个进程可以同时进行多个线程,那么这么进程就是支持多线程的;线程是调度和执行的基本单位,每个线程都拥有自己独立的程序计数器与 阅读全文
posted @ 2022-03-22 10:38 ganrui~~~ 阅读(83) 评论(0) 推荐(0) 编辑
摘要:很多大厂笔试时不是像平时Leecode那样后台写好了输入输出,使用ACM格式时需要自己编写输入输出。 常用的输入输出方法格式: scan.next() //读取有效字符串(不论是空格还是回车都会认为是空白然后进行断点) scan.nextInt()/scan.nextDouble()/scan.ne 阅读全文
posted @ 2022-03-21 11:38 ganrui~~~ 阅读(416) 评论(0) 推荐(0) 编辑
摘要:Session是一个接口(HttpSession),是对话,是服务器与客户端之间的一种关联技术。 每个客户端都有自己的一个Session,通过使用Session对象来保存客户登录的一些信息。 每个Session都有自己唯一的标识ID,通过request.getSession()方法获取本次Sessi 阅读全文
posted @ 2022-03-17 20:46 ganrui~~~ 阅读(369) 评论(0) 推荐(0) 编辑
摘要:Cookie是服务器通知客户端保存键值对的一种技术。 Cookie对象保存的是一对键值对,新建对象时必须输入其键值。Cookie cookie=new Cookie("key","value");是没有空参构造器的。 在服务器端可以设置多组Cookie对象,并且必须通过response对象调用add 阅读全文
posted @ 2022-03-17 18:12 ganrui~~~ 阅读(812) 评论(0) 推荐(0) 编辑
摘要:服务器通过resquest中包含的信息进行获取,采用方法: response.getcookies(); 获取cookie只有这一种方法,获取所有的cookie信息,不能通过查找某个Key获取想要的value。只能获取cookie[]数组然后进行遍历判断来寻找想要的cookie值 阅读全文
posted @ 2022-03-17 16:10 ganrui~~~ 阅读(372) 评论(0) 推荐(0) 编辑
摘要:JavaWeb的三大组件是:Servlet程序、Listener监听器、Filter过滤器 Listener是JavaEE的规范,也就是一个接口 ServletContextListener可以监听ServletContext对象(在web工程启动时创建,停止时销毁)的创建和销毁。 ServletC 阅读全文
posted @ 2022-03-10 21:35 ganrui~~~ 阅读(25) 评论(0) 推荐(0) 编辑
摘要:response通常用来包装返回给客户的响应信息; out:也是给用户做输出使用 当jsp页面所有代码块执行完后会做以下两个操作: 1、执行out.flush()把out缓冲区的数据追加写入到response缓冲区末尾。 2、执行response刷新操作,把全部数据给客户端。 阅读全文
posted @ 2022-03-10 16:21 ganrui~~~ 阅读(89) 评论(0) 推荐(0) 编辑
摘要:理解:一个服务器可以有多个servlet程序,当服务器收到请求后,进入servlet1程序,可是servlet1程序无法处理该请求, 然后该请求被送到servlet2程序进行处理并相应,最终用户收到的相应是servlet2程序发出的。 特点:浏览器地址栏没有变化; 他们是一次请求; 它们共享Requ 阅读全文
posted @ 2022-03-09 16:39 ganrui~~~ 阅读(44)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示